List of Chairs - L

L

  • Ladderback chair, a wooden arm or side chair in which the horizontal elements of the back give the appearance of a ladder; typically described by the number of such elements; a 'five-back', a 'three-back'; on better examples, the width of these elements is graduated, wider to narrower, top to bottom
  • Lambing chair, a wood "box" form of winged arm chair rarely having upholstery. Storage under the seat is common as a drawer or compartment.
  • Lawn chair is usually a light, folding chair for outdoor use on soft surfaces. The left and right legs are joined along the ground into a single foot to make a broader contact area with the ground. Individual feet would otherwise dig into soft grass.
  • Lift chair is a powered lifting mechanism that pushes the entire chair up from its base, allowing the user to easily move to a standing position.
  • Louis Ghost chair is a transparent polycarbonate design by Philippe Starck.
